Defining Horny

Horniness generally refers to a craving for sexual activity or an intense feeling of sexual desire. This term is mostly used in informal contexts and can signify varying degrees of sexual excitement.

Physiological and Psychological Aspects

Understanding horniness involves both physiological and psychological components. When one is horned up, it typically involves a rush of hormones, particularly testosterone in men, and can also be influenced by factors such as mood, physical attraction, and internal or external stimuli.

  • Physiological Factors: Increased blood flow, stimulated nerve endings, and heightened sensitivity characterize the physical state of being horny.
  • Psychological Factors: Fantasy, erotic thoughts, and even social media can stimulate sexual desire.

Social Perspectives on Horniness

The way horniness is perceived can vary dramatically based on cultural, social, and individual factors. In some cultures, open discussions about sexual desire are normalized, while in others, they might be stigmatized.

  • In Western Cultures: There is generally an open discussion about sexual desire, with media often portraying horniness as a natural human emotion.
  • In Conservative Cultures: Open conversations about horniness are often taboo, leading to potential shame or repression regarding sexual feelings.

Horniness and Gender Differences

There are notable gender differences when it comes to the experience and expression of horniness. Research indicates that men often report higher levels of sexual arousal compared to women, but this is also influenced by cultural and social factors.

  • Men: Generally, they may experience more frequent instances of horniness, a fact substantiated by studies revealing that male arousal is often more physiological than emotional.
  • Women: Women’s arousal can be context-dependent, often requiring emotional connection along with physical attraction.

Case Studies and Real-Life Examples

Research has shed light on various aspects of horniness and its implications. A study conducted by the Kinsey Institute found that 80% of men experienced sexual urges nearly every day, while only 54% of women reported the same frequency. Such statistics highlight the gender differences in sexual desire.

Furthermore, case studies of individuals in relationships reveal that communication about horniness often heightens sexual satisfaction. For example, couples who openly discuss their sexual desires report a better understanding of each other, leading to improved intimacy and connection.
